AI Summary

  • Creates a public records exemption for personal information (photographs, Social Security numbers, driver license numbers, names, dates of birth, addresses, phone numbers, email addresses, and medical/disability information) submitted to the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ission for recreational fishing, hunting, and boating licenses, permits, and certifications

  • Allows disclosure of protected personal information to courts and law enforcement agencies, for use in legal proceedings, with written consent from the individual, or for commercial entities to verify information accuracy and prevent fraud

  • Prohibits commercial entities from bulk selling or publicly displaying residential addresses, birth dates, or phone numbers of license holders

  • Applies retroactively to personal information held by the commission prior to the bill's effective date of July 1, 2016

  • Subject to automatic repeal on October 2, 2021, unless reenacted by the Legislature under the Open Government Sunset Review Act
